      Farm:Wasserbauer feeding world- family Schmidberger
      Location:Waldneukirchen, Upper Austria
      Size:30 cows, 30 calves
      Hoof trimmin crush:KIPP TOP II
      Description:
      • The care station was integrated into the existing barn in 2018.
      • The Kipp Top II is installed directly beside the milking area.
      • The hoof trimming crush is ready for use in just a few steps.
      • Tools and consumables are always at hand thanks to a dedicated toolbox.
      • Cattle are driven into the hoof trimming crush on pathways that are familiar for the herd.
      Features:
      • The Kipp Top II is installed in the tightest of spaces and raised by 150 mm.
      • Dung and shavings fall through gaps and into a dung track.
      • This means that the care station is quickly tidied up, quickly cleaned and can therefore be used again immediately.

              Farm:Veterinary practice VM-Striegistal
              Location:Strigistal, Germany
              Size:From 10 to 700 animals - both smaller herds of suckler cows and larger dairy herds
              Hoof trimming crush:Kipp Top II Trailer - Comfort
              Initial situation:
              • Working on the drive-through crushes provided by the farms themselves was not always simple and too uncomfortable
              • The defects on the dorsal side in particular were difficult to see and therefore difficult to treat adequately
              Description:
              • The Kipp Top Trailer - Comfort with hydraulic belly strap, central operation, closed insertion bar and high-quality Bosch Rexroth hydraulic unit
              • Additionally upgraded with a hydraulic drive in door and a trapping grid set
              • The mobile version of the Kipp Top II makes it possible to be flexible and therefore use the advantages of the device in several farms
              Features:
              • Comfortable, back-friendly working due to the raised position of the fixed limbs
              • Possibility of longer-lasting treatment through better fixation of the animals
              • This type of restraint is more animal-friendly, gentle on the limbs and therefore less stressful for the animals
              • Better accessibility of the claws for complicated treatments (both the front and rear areas of the claws and the inter-claw gap are easily visible and accessible)

                  Operation: 360 cattle including 200 dairy cows

                  As an experienced user of a tipping crush he visited the EUROTIER in Hannover and discovered Rosensteiner there, a company he had not previously known. The futuristic Red Q immediately caught his eye. Since the new tipping crush was also presented at the AGRAMA shortly afterwards, plant manager Markus Kurmann paid the importer Hans Peter Hagmann a visit.
                  Although neither Krieger nor Kurmann had known either Rosensteiner or Hagmann before, they quickly gained confidence and ordered the first Red Q in Switzerland.

                  Their enthusiasm from the trade fair was even further increased by practical use.
                  The fast and safe workflow, the control of the straps, perfect leg fixation and the stability of the robust construction were decisive for the purchase and have proven themselves in practice. The veterinary herd manager, Dr. Bühlmann, is also enthusiastic about the Red Q, as it is also an ideal operating table.

                  The hoof care is carried out by the owner, Mr. Krieger himself. The herd is trimmed twice a year and checks are carried out daily in the milking area. Any necessary corrections are carried out immediately. So at times, there are several treatments carried out daily.
